On Monday, Microsoft (
MSFT
) announced it will increase the company's quarterly dividend by 18.18%. The new quarterly dividend will equal 13 cents per share versus 11 cents per share in the same quarter last year. In addition to the dividend increase, the company announced a $40 billion stock buyback program. It should be noted though the buyback program runs through September 30, 2013. The projected payout ratio is 24% versus 20% on the prior dividend rate of 44 cents. The payout estimate is based on the projected June 2009 earnings estimate of $2.15.
